Abertay University in Dundee is a compact, innovative institution with a global reputation for pioneering programs in video games, cyber security, and applied technology. Founded in 1888, Abertay blends strong academic teaching with a distinctly vocational focus, offering a practical curriculum and active industry engagement. Students benefit from studios, labs, and project-based modules that reflect current practice across design, informatics, business, and applied sciences.

With around 4,500 students, Abertay provides a close-knit campus experience and extensive support for international learners, including visa guidance, orientation, and tailored welfare services. The university’s long-standing partnerships with games studios, tech firms, and public sector organisations create opportunities for placements, live projects, and collaborative research. Dundee itself is a creative, affordable city with growing tech and cultural sectors, making it an appealing base for study and part-time work.

Abertay graduates often move into high-impact roles in gaming, cyber security, software development, and data-driven industries thanks to industry-aligned modules and strong employer links. About the Program

The Master in Environmental Health with Professional Practice is a Master's degree at Abertay University. It combines academic study with industry experience and is taught in English. The program helps students get ready for a career in environmental health.

Students learn about food safety, pollution control, and public health through a blended learning approach. They develop analytical skills through industry-led assessments and case studies.

Graduates can work as principal environmental health officers, lead food safety consultants, or environmental consultancy managers. They can also work in public health policy development or strategic industrial environmental management.
